Like the title of this post says, this week, I'm going to talk about the importance of storing water.
We always hear everywhere that you have to store water. That's because without water, you can't live.
According to the LA Emergency Preparedness Booklet, a "rule of thumb" for the amount of water that should be stored is: 5 Gallons per person, MINIMUM.
(Your pets should be thought of as family members when storing water).
Also, many people don't know this, but if you are storing water with plastic water bottles, do not place them on top of concrete.

This is because the chemicals from the concrete can enter the water through the thin plastic and contaminate it.
So those are just some facts about storing water for emergency preparation.
